Diya is supporting a EUVIC group company in delivering a CyberArk Privileged Access Management (PAM) implementation for a customer in EU. The project is moving from strategy and design into the Proof of Concept phase followed by production rollout.
We are looking for an experienced PAM/CyberArk professional who can support technical implementation, architecture decisions, knowledge transfer, and onboarding of privileged accounts and systems into CyberArk SaaS.
Key Responsibilities
- Design & Implement: Deploy, configure, and manage the CyberArk core infrastructure, including Enterprise Password Vault (EPV), Central Policy Manager (CPM), Password Vault Web Access (PVWA), Privileged Session Manager (PSM), and Privileged Threat Analytics (PTA).
- Account Onboarding: Lead the integration and onboarding of privileged accounts across various platforms (Windows, Linux, databases, cloud platforms, and network devices).
- Maintenance & Support: Perform system upgrades, apply patches, and troubleshoot complex technical issues within the CyberArk environment.
- Integration: Integrate CyberArk with internal systems such as Active Directory, SIEM (e.g., Splunk), IT Service Management tools (e.g., ServiceNow), and MFA solutions.
- Policy & Compliance: Develop and enforce PAM policies, ensuring compliance with industry standards (e.g., GDPR, ISO 27001).
- Automation: Utilize scripting (PowerShell, Python, or REST APIs) to automate routine PAM tasks and generate security reports.
